A handmade book containing a collection of illustrations & edited photography from a trip to Paris in 2010
This was a self-motivated project combining my love of handmade books & Paris. For my sisters 24th birthday I wanted to make her a special & personal gift, so decided that the subject would be our trip to Paris with our mum a couple of years ago. I had a general idea of how I wanted the book to look, & what kind of look overall I wanted the images inside it to have, but in the end I just kind of made it up as I went along.
I wrapped the finished book in polka dot paper & placed it in an envelope rather than using giftwrap; this way the book can be kept in the envelope after it is opened
Cover - To create the cover of the book I bought an old leather bound book from a charity shop, removed the pages, then cut the front cover of the original book in half so that I could create a 'door' to the work inside. I glued a ribbon around the back of the book so that it could be tied at the front to keep the book closed.
The black & white photo on the left is a portrait of my mum. I used images from a previous project that I did for University that was inspired by the photobooth photos in the film 'Amelie'
Because the book is a personal piece, I wanted to book to have a 'shabby' look so used various types of paper & media
The pages fold out as a concertina strip, I wanted the images to be viewed all at once so that the different colours & textures could 'bounce' off each other. I'm also interested in the bohemian side of France, and wanted to reflect this aspect of the country in the book
I edited photographs from the trip to bring out the colour & beauty of the places we'd visited
